What Is the Cost of Living Near Tacoma?

Understanding the cost of living near Tacoma is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at RAS International.
Tacoma's Cost of Living Index is approximately 110.5 (10.5% more expensive than US average; 1.0% less than WA average). South of Seattle, port city, housing more affordable than Seattle but rising. Pierce Transit, Sound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from RAS International,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,000+ A significant portion of RAS International sal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$120 - $210 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$99 (ORCA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$440 - $650 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$730+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$720+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,849 - $4,319+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
